Overview

Tangerine Seed is the dried mature seed of Citrus reticulata Blanco and its cultivated varieties (Fam. Rutaceae). The fruit is collected when ripe, cleaned, and dried.

Description

Seeds slightly ovate, 0.8-1.2 cm long, 0.4-0.6 cm in diameter. Surface pale yellowish-white or pale grayish-white, smooth, with a ridge line on one side, one end bluntly rounded, the other end gradually tapering into a small stalk. Outer seed coat thin and tough, inner seed coat thin and pale brown, cotyledons 2, yellowish-green, oily. Odour, slight; taste, bitter.

Identification

Transverse section of the seed: epidermal cells of the seed coat form a layer of mucilage cells; below it is a row of thick-walled cells arranged in a lattice, with the outer wall intact or the upper end in the form of a tail-like projection, the wall thick or thin and uneven, lignified, with cross-shaped or oblique pits; pigment layer cells contain orange-yellow or yellow-brown substances, and contain calcium oxalate prisms, 7-16 μm in diameter. Endosperm cells 3-4 rows, some walls thickened in a bead-like manner, containing fat droplets. Cotyledon cells contain small clusters or prisms of calcium oxalate, fat droplets, and needle-like hesperidin crystals.

Prepared Tangerine Seed

Tangerine Seed

Processing

Remove impurities, wash, and dry. Crush before use.

Description

Same as the crude drug.

Salted Tangerine Seed

Processing

Salted Tangerine Seed: Take clean Tangerine Seed, stir-fry with salt water according to the method of stir-frying with salt water (General Rule 0213), and dry. Crush before use.

Description

The drug is shaped like a Tangerine Seed. Cotyledons are pale brown or yellowish-green, with few pale green ones. Odour, slight; taste, slightly salty and bitter.

Property

Neutral.

Flavor

Bitter.

Meridian tropism

Enters the Liver and Kidney meridians.

Actions

Soothes the liver qi, disperses stagnation, and relieves pain.

Indications

Used for pain due to hernia, testicular swelling and pain, and breast abscess and breast lumps.

Dosage

3-9g.

Administration

None.

Storage

Store in a dry place, protected from mold and insects.

Note: The main cultivated varieties include Citrus reticulata ‘Dahongpao’ and Citrus reticulata ‘Tangerina’.

Tangerine Seed

Overview

Tangerine Seed is the dried ripe seed of Citrus reticulata Blanco and its other cultivates (Fam. Rutaceae). The drug is collected after the fruit ripened, washed clean, and dried in the sun.

Description

Slightly ovoid, 8-12 mm long, 4-6 mm in diameter. Externally pale yellowish-white or pale greyish-white, smoothy, with raphe line on one side, one end obtuse-rounded and the other end acuminate and small stalk-shaped. Testa thin, tenacious; endotesta thin, pale brown, cotyledons 2, yello-wish-green, oily. Odour, slight; taste, bitter.

Identification

Transverse section: Epidermal cells of testa consisting of rows of mucilage cells, with 1 row of palisade-arranged sclerenchymatous cells underneath, outer walls even or with a tail-like convex at the upper end, cell walls lignified, with cross-shaped or diagonal pits and uneven in thickness; cells of pigment layer containing orange-yellow or yellowish-brown contents and prisms of calcium oxalate, 7-16 μm in diameter. Endosperm cells 3-4 rows, some cell walls beaded, containing oil droplets. Cotyledon cells containing fine clusters or prisms of calcium oxalate, oil droplets and rosette crystals of hesperidin.
